In 2018, total net enrolment rate, upper secondary, male in Türkiye stood at 83.3%.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 4.3% on the previous year and up 17.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, total net enrolment rate, upper secondary, male in Türkiye peaked at 87.0% in 2017 and was at its lowest, 55.5%, in 2000.

That places Türkiye 59th out of 142 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 20 years of available data.

Total number of male students of the official age group for upper secondary education who are enrolled in any level of education, expressed as a percentage of the corresponding male population. Divide the total number of male students in the official school age range for upper secondary education who are enrolled in any level of education by the male population of the same age group and multiply the result by 100. The difference between the total NER and the adjusted NER provides a measure of the proportion of children in the official relevant school age group who are enrolled in levels of education below the one intended for their age. The difference between the total NER and the adjusted NER for upper secondary education is due to enrolment in pre-primary or primary education. The total NER should be based on total enrolment of the official relevant school age group in any level of education for all types of schools and education institutions, including public, private and all other institutions that provide organized educational programmes.
